Public Holidays — France 2026
| Holiday | Date |
|---|---|
| New Year's Day | 1 Jan 2026 |
| Easter Monday | 6 Apr 2026 |
| Labour Day | 1 May 2026 |
| Victory in Europe Day | 8 May 2026 |
| Ascension Day | 14 May 2026 |
| Whit Monday | 25 May 2026 |
| Bastille Day | 14 Jul 2026 |
| Assumption of Mary | 15 Aug 2026 |
| All Saints' Day | 1 Nov 2026 |
| Armistice Day | 11 Nov 2026 |
| Christmas Day | 25 Dec 2026 |
Mandatory Employer Benefits — France
Legally required employer contributions and benefits under France law.
| Benefit | Type | Employer Cost | Frequency | Tax Treatment |
|---|---|---|---|---|
Complementary Pension (AGIRC-ARRCO) Mandatory complementary pension for private sector employees. Tranche 1 employer rate: 4.72%. Tranche 2 employer rate: 12.95%. Rates apply per bracket of the PASS ceiling. | Cash | Varies | monthly | Exempt |
Family Allowances (Allocations Familiales) Employer contributes 3.45% for payroll below 2.5x SMIC threshold, or 5.25% above. No ceiling applies. | Cash | 3.45% | monthly | Exempt |
Health and Maternity Insurance (Maladie) Employer contributes 7% of gross salary for health and maternity insurance. Rate applies on total remuneration with no ceiling. | In Kind | 7% | monthly | Exempt |
Old Age Pension (Assurance Vieillesse) Employer contributes 8.55% on salary up to the Social Security ceiling (PASS = EUR 46,368 in 2024), plus 1.9% above the ceiling. | Cash | 8.55% | monthly | Exempt |
Public Transport Reimbursement Employers must reimburse 50% of employees public transport pass costs. In Ile-de-France this covers the Navigo pass; elsewhere 50% of actual public transport costs. | Voucher | 50% | monthly | Exempt |
Unemployment Insurance (Chomage) Employer pays 4.05% of gross salary for unemployment insurance with no ceiling. Funds managed by Unedic and France Travail. | Cash | 4.05% | monthly | Exempt |
